Output 37573d243d60dc4448df1525096cd8cfecd11d3557e6ef2470c50b6b1001a210:2

value
3000
script pubkey
OP_0 OP_PUSHBYTES_20 8e45c11c034ebcea63bb05685997e756bf458f18
address
tb1q3ezuz8qrf67w5camq459n9l826l5trcc2v0h9c
transaction
37573d243d60dc4448df1525096cd8cfecd11d3557e6ef2470c50b6b1001a210
confirmations
36043
spent
true